How to use this data
Winchester public schools have a 75% average SOL pass rate (2024 state assessment data). The median home price in Winchester is $310K.
Pass rates are reported district-wide; the school assigned to a given home depends on the specific address and attendance-zone boundaries. Confirm the assigned schools for any home you are considering directly with the school district.
